動画圧縮方式 H.264 のプロファイルとレベルについて

動画配信サービスの普及により、動画圧縮技術への注目が高まっています。動画圧縮標準として広く採用されている H.264 では、プロファイルとレベルという概念が導入されており、動画の品質や再生環境に影響を与えます。この記事では、H.264 のプロファイルとレベルについて解説し、それらが動画配信にどのように影響するかを検討します。
H.264 動画圧縮方式のプロファイルとレベル
H.264 プロファイルとは
H.264 プロファイルは、H.264 規格で定義された、ビデオ圧縮機能のサブセットです。各プロファイルは、サポートする機能の範囲が異なります。より高いプロファイルでは、より複雑な機能がサポートされますが、より多くの処理能力を必要とします。
H.264 プロファイルの種類
H.264 規格には、次のプロファイルが定義されています。
- ベースラインプロファイル: 最も基本的なプロファイルで、低複雑度のビデオ圧縮に適しています。ビデオ会議やモバイルデバイスでの使用に適しています。
- メインプロファイル: ベースラインプロファイルよりも多くの機能をサポートしており、一般的なビデオアプリケーションに適しています。
- 拡張プロファイル: メインプロファイルよりもさらに多くの機能をサポートしており、高画質ビデオや3Dビデオの配信に適しています。
- ハイプロファイル: 拡張プロファイルよりもさらに多くの機能をサポートしており、高画質ビデオや3Dビデオの配信に適しています。このプロファイルは、4K や 8K ビデオの配信にも使用されます。
- ハイ10プロファイル: ハイプロファイルのサブセットで、10 ビットのカラー深度をサポートしています。
- ハイ4:2:2プロファイル: ハイプロファイルのサブセットで、4:2:2 色サンプリングをサポートしています。
- ハイ4:4:4プロファイル: ハイプロファイルのサブセットで、4:4:4 色サンプリングをサポートしています。
H.264 レベルとは
H.264 レベルは、H.264 規格で定義された、ビデオ圧縮の複雑さを表す指標です。レベルが高いほど、より複雑なビデオ圧縮が可能になります。これは、ビデオの解像度、フレームレート、ビットレートなど、ビデオの特性に依存します。
Googleドライブからダウンロードしたファイル名が文字化けする場合の対処方法H.264 レベルの種類
H.264 規格には、次のレベルが定義されています。
- レベル 1.0: 最も基本的なレベルで、低解像度ビデオに適しています。
- レベル 1.1: レベル 1.0 よりも複雑なレベルで、より高解像度のビデオをサポートしています。
- レベル 1.2: レベル 1.1 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 1.3: レベル 1.2 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 2.0: レベル 1.3 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 2.1: レベル 2.0 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 2.2: レベル 2.1 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 3.0: レベル 2.2 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 3.1: レベル 3.0 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 3.2: レベル 3.1 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 4.0: レベル 3.2 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 4.1: レベル 4.0 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 4.2: レベル 4.1 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 5.0: レベル 4.2 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 5.1: レベル 5.0 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
- レベル 5.2: レベル 5.1 よりも複雑なレベルで、さらに高解像度のビデオをサポートしています。
H.264 プロファイルとレベルの関係
H.264 プロファイルとレベルは、互いに関連しています。特定のプロファイルでは、特定のレベルがサポートされます。例えば、ベースラインプロファイルでは、レベル 1.0 からレベル 3.0 までがサポートされます。メインプロファイルでは、レベル 1.0 からレベル 4.1 までがサポートされます。
H.264 プロファイルとレベルの選択
H.264 プロファイルとレベルの選択は、ビデオの特性と再生環境に依存します。
- ビデオの解像度: 解像度が高いほど、より高いプロファイルとレベルが必要になります。
- フレームレート: フレームレートが高いほど、より高いプロファイルとレベルが必要になります。
- ビットレート: ビットレートが高いほど、より高いプロファイルとレベルが必要になります。
- 再生デバイスの性能: 再生デバイスの性能が低い場合は、より低いプロファイルとレベルを選択する必要があります。
動画のプロファイルとは何ですか?

動画のプロファイルは、動画ファイルの形式、コーデック、解像度、フレームレート、ビットレートなどの技術的な特性をまとめたものです。簡単に言うと、動画ファイルの仕様書のようなものです。
なぜ動画のプロファイルが重要なのでしょうか?
動画プロファイルは、動画の再生品質、ファイルサイズ、互換性などに影響を与えます。適切なプロファイルを選択することで、高画質でスムーズな再生を実現し、ファイルサイズを小さく抑えることができます。
動画のプロファイルの種類
動画のプロファイルは、多くの種類があります。よく使われるプロファイルには、以下のようなものがあります。
プライムデーのKindle・Fireタブのセール情報まとめ(2020年)- H.264: 汎用性の高いコーデックで、多くのデバイスで再生可能です。
- H.265 (HEVC): H.264 よりも圧縮効率が高く、高画質でファイルサイズを抑えることができます。
- VP9: Google が開発したコーデックで、オープンソースであり、H.265 と同等の圧縮効率を実現します。
- AV1: Alliance for Open Media (AOMedia) が開発したオープンソースのコーデックで、H.265 や VP9 よりもさらに圧縮効率が高いです。
動画プロファイルの選択
動画のプロファイルを選択する際には、以下の点に注意する必要があります。
- ターゲットデバイス: 動画を再生するデバイスが対応しているコーデックや解像度を確認します。
- 動画の品質: 高画質の動画には、高ビットレートのプロファイルを選択する必要があります。
- ファイルサイズ: ファイルサイズを抑えたい場合は、低ビットレートのプロファイルを選択します。
動画プロファイルの変更
動画のプロファイルは、動画編集ソフトや変換ソフトを使って変更することができます。ただし、動画のプロファイルを変更すると、画質やファイルサイズが変化する可能性があります。
H264の圧縮方式は?

H.264 の圧縮方式
H.264 は、ビデオ圧縮のための国際標準です。正式名称は Advanced Video Coding (AVC) です。MPEG-4 Part 10 または AVC とも呼ばれます。H.264 は、非常に効率的な圧縮アルゴリズムを使用して、高画質のビデオを小さなファイルサイズで提供します。そのため、インターネットストリーミング、ビデオ会議、デジタルビデオレコーディングなど、さまざまなアプリケーションで使用されています。
ミニスーパーファミコンの予約受付が開始。9月16日からH.264 の利点
H.264 は、他のビデオ圧縮方式と比較して、いくつかの利点を提供します。
- 高圧縮率: H.264 は、他のビデオ圧縮方式よりも、大幅に高い圧縮率を実現できます。つまり、同じ画質のビデオを、より小さなファイルサイズで保存できます。
- 高画質: H.264 は、高画質のビデオを生成できます。これは、高画質のビデオを、より小さなファイルサイズで保存できるためです。
- 幅広いサポート: H.264 は、幅広いデバイスとプラットフォームでサポートされています。これは、H.264 でエンコードされたビデオを、ほとんどのデバイスで再生できることを意味します。
H.264 の仕組み
H.264 は、フレーム間予測とイントラ予測の2つの主要なテクニックを使用して、ビデオを圧縮します。フレーム間予測では、以前のフレームのデータを使用して、現在のフレームのデータの冗長性を減らします。イントラ予測では、現在のフレーム内のデータの冗長性を減らします。これらのテクニックを使用することで、H.264 は、他のビデオ圧縮方式よりも、大幅に高い圧縮率を実現できます。
H.264 の用途
H.264 は、さまざまなアプリケーションで使用されています。主な用途には、以下が含まれます。
- インターネットストリーミング: H.264 は、YouTube、Netflix、Amazon Prime Videoなどのストリーミングサービスで、ビデオを配信するために使用されます。
- ビデオ会議: H.264 は、Zoom、Skype、Google Meetなどのビデオ会議アプリケーションで、ビデオ通話に使用されます。
- デジタルビデオレコーディング: H.264 は、スマートフォン、デジタルカメラ、ビデオレコーダーなどで、ビデオを記録するために使用されます。
- デジタル放送: H.264 は、地上波デジタル放送や衛星放送で使用されます。
H.264 の将来
H.264 は、ビデオ圧縮の標準として、長い間使用されています。しかし、近年では、H.265 (HEVC) などの新しいビデオ圧縮方式が登場しています。H.265 は、H.264 よりもさらに高い圧縮率を実現できますが、処理能力の要件が高くなります。そのため、H.264 は、当面の間は、主流のビデオ圧縮方式として、引き続き使用されるでしょう。
【ゼルダの伝説 BotW】トロッコと鉄の小箱で永久飛行をする方法動画形式のh264とは?

h264は、MPEG-4 Part 10 (Advanced Video Coding)とも呼ばれ、ビデオ圧縮の標準規格です。これは、高画質で効率的な圧縮を提供することで、ファイルサイズを小さくしながらも、元の画質を維持できることから、広く普及しています。
h264の特徴
- 高画質と高圧縮率: h264は、複雑なアルゴリズムを使用してビデオデータを効率的に圧縮します。そのため、ファイルサイズを大幅に削減しながらも、高画質を維持することができます。
- 幅広いデバイスとの互換性: h264は、スマートフォン、タブレット、コンピューター、テレビなど、多くのデバイスでサポートされています。そのため、ほとんどのデバイスで再生可能な汎用性の高い形式となっています。
- ストリーミングに最適: h264は、低帯域幅でもスムーズなストリーミングを実現することができます。そのため、オンライン動画配信やライブストリーミングに広く利用されています。
- さまざまな用途への適用: h264は、映画、テレビ番組、ミュージックビデオ、オンライン会議など、さまざまな用途で利用されています。
h264の利点
- 高品質なビデオ: h264は、画質を維持しながらもファイルサイズを大幅に削減できます。これは、ストリーミングやダウンロードにおける帯域幅の節約に役立ちます。
- 幅広いデバイスとの互換性: h264は、さまざまなデバイスでサポートされており、デバイス間の互換性が高いです。
- 効率的な圧縮: h264は、ビデオデータを効率的に圧縮し、ファイルサイズを小さくすることができます。
h264の欠点
- ライセンス費用: h264は、特許で保護されており、一部の用途ではライセンス費用がかかります。
- 複雑なコーデック: h264は、比較的複雑なコーデックであり、処理には多くのリソースが必要になる場合があります。
h264の将来
- 新しい規格への移行: h264は、すでに新しい規格であるh265 (HEVC) に取って代わられつつあります。h265は、h264よりもさらに高画質で高圧縮率を実現します。
- h264の継続的な利用: h264は、今後も多くのデバイスやアプリケーションで使用され続けることが予想されます。
H264のビットレートの目安は?
H.264 ビットレートの目安
H.264 ビットレートの目安は、映像の内容、解像度、フレームレート、品質設定などによって大きく異なります。一般的には、以下の表を参考に、目的や用途に合わせて適切なビットレートを設定するのが良いでしょう。
| 映像内容 | 解像度 | フレームレート | ビットレート目安 (Mbps) |
|---|---|---|---|
| 静止画が多い | 720p | 30fps | 1-2 |
| 動きが少ない | 1080p | 30fps | 2-4 |
| 動きが多い | 1080p | 60fps | 4-8 |
| 複雑な映像 | 4K | 30fps | 10-20 |
| 高画質要求 | 4K | 60fps | 20-40 |
H.264 ビットレートと画質の関係
H.264 ビットレートは、映像の画質に大きく影響します。ビットレートが高いほど、より多くの情報が圧縮され、高画質の映像を得られます。しかし、ビットレートが高すぎると、ファイルサイズが大きくなり、ストレージ容量を圧迫したり、配信に時間がかかったりする可能性があります。逆に、ビットレートが低すぎると、画質が劣化し、ブロックノイズやモザイクが発生する可能性があります。
H.264 ビットレートとファイルサイズの関係
H.264 ビットレートは、ファイルサイズに比例します。ビットレートが高いほど、ファイルサイズも大きくなります。ファイルサイズは、ストレージ容量、配信時間、再生速度などに影響します。
H.264 ビットレートと配信速度の関係
H.264 ビットレートは、配信速度に影響します。ビットレートが高いほど、データ量が多くなるため、配信速度が遅くなる可能性があります。配信速度は、視聴者の視聴体験に影響します。
H.264 ビットレートと用途の関係
H.264 ビットレートは、用途によって適切な値が異なります。例えば、動画配信サービスでは、視聴者のネットワーク環境に合わせて、最適なビットレートを選択することが重要です。一方、アーカイブ用途では、高画質を維持するために、高いビットレートを設定する必要がある場合があります。
H.264 ビットレートは、映像の内容、解像度、フレームレート、品質設定などによって大きく異なります。用途や目的によって適切なビットレートを選択することが重要です。
詳細情報
H.264の動画圧縮方式におけるプロファイルとレベルとは何ですか?
H.264は、高効率ビデオコーディング(HEVC)としても知られる、広く使用されている動画圧縮方式です。プロファイルとレベルは、H.264ビデオストリームの機能と複雑さを定義する2つの重要な要素です。
プロファイルは、ビデオストリームで使用可能な機能のセットを表します。さまざまなプロファイルでは、サポートされる解像度、フレームレート、色空間などの機能が異なります。たとえば、ベースラインプロファイルは最も基本的なプロファイルで、メインプロファイルはより多くの機能をサポートします。より高度な機能をサポートするプロファイルには、ハイプロファイルや拡張プロファイルなどがあります。
レベルは、ビデオストリームの複雑さを示します。レベルは、ビデオストリームで使用可能な最大解像度、フレームレート、ビットレートなどのパラメーターを定義します。レベルが高いほど、ビデオストリームはより複雑になり、より高い解像度やフレームレートをサポートできます。たとえば、レベル1.0は最も基本的なレベルで、レベル5.1は最も高度なレベルです。
なぜプロファイルとレベルは重要ですか?
プロファイルとレベルは、ビデオストリームの品質と互換性を決定するために重要です。プロファイルは、ビデオストリームにサポートされている機能を定義し、レベルはビデオストリームの複雑さを定義します。たとえば、メインプロファイルをサポートするデコーダーは、ベースラインプロファイルをサポートするビデオストリームもデコードできます。ただし、レベル5.1をサポートするデコーダーは、レベル1.0をサポートするビデオストリームしかデコードできません。
ビデオストリームのプロファイルとレベルを理解することで、互換性のあるデバイスでビデオストリームを再生できるかどうかを確認できます。
プロファイルとレベルの例を挙げてください。
たとえば、ベースラインプロファイルとレベル1.3のビデオストリームは、最大解像度1920×1080、フレームレート30fps、ビットレート4Mbpsをサポートします。ハイプロファイルとレベル4.1のビデオストリームは、最大解像度3840×2160、フレームレート60fps、ビットレート20Mbpsをサポートします。
プロファイルとレベルは、ビデオストリームの品質と互換性を決定する重要な要素です。ビデオストリームのプロファイルとレベルを理解することで、互換性のあるデバイスでビデオストリームを再生できるかどうかを確認できます。
H.264の動画圧縮方式におけるプロファイルとレベルに関する追加情報は、どこで入手できますか?
H.264の動画圧縮方式におけるプロファイルとレベルに関する追加情報は、H.264規格文書で入手できます。また、ビデオ圧縮に関するオンラインリソースやフォーラムも、役立つ情報源となります。
H.264のプロファイルとレベルを理解することは、ビデオストリームの互換性と品質を確保するために重要です。





